Dar Antonia is located in the Sousse Medina ; a wonderful Tunisian palace, converted into a boutique hotel. It only has a few rooms, hence not a lot of staff and it may be difficult to find someone at times. The place oozes charm, but comes with some practical disadvantages : lots of stairs to get anywhere, open bathroom, open toilet, noise from other rooms, etc It has a very upmarket (= expensive) restaurant, where a sensational fresh breakfast is served. A great rooftop space with a ”pool”, but it is the size of a spa ; a superb place to have a drink, but it proved to be hard to order any, as they have to come from the restaurant, two floors down (by stairs). Overall, Dar Antonia is your best choice if you like authentic charm and are prepared to put up with the impracticalities that are inherent to an old building.
